The opportunity to own an employer and then make a tax-free fee to the employees’ college loans started into CARES Work. This new statutes provided a short-term supply providing businesses to amend EAPs and fork out to $5,250 annually into the an income tax-100 % free foundation toward an enthusiastic employee’s financing.
Towards the (CAA) is actually passed by Congress and you may closed from the Chairman. Certainly its specifications (from inside the Section 120 away from Section EE) would be to expand the new taxation-free benefit of workplace payments, doing $5,250 annually, through . The fresh CAA proceeded what the CARES Act already been, affirming you to definitely SLRAs is actually here to stay (at the least for the next five years).
Both personal and you can federal degree funds acquired to cover specific advanced schooling costs – as well as university fees, costs, space and you will panel, courses, supplies and other expected expenses – was protected
The latest CARES Operate expanded new range of Sec. 127 of Internal Cash Code, and therefore tackles company-paid off university fees masters. According to Employment Legislation Worldview, an employer can be “pay money for the otherwise section of an employee’s Accredited Student loan due to the fact an income tax-100 % free work with, provided that benefit belongs to an employer’s training guidance system (EAP).” The latest $5,250 limit became this new mutual yearly maximum getting training guidance payments–if to own university fees or education loan fees.
- The program must be a unique written bundle of your own workplace towards personal advantageous asset of its personnel to incorporate such as for instance employees having informative direction. Significantly, the latest CARES Operate does not offer an exclusion, thus businesses you will believe following a created instructional assistance bundle or amending their present composed instructional advice propose to use it student loan fee work with before you take benefit of Section 2206.
- The program need to benefit group whom be considered around a definition put up by boss that isn’t discriminatory and only highly paid professionals.
- Only about 5% away from number paid back by the boss to own instructional advice for the year might be taken to those who own more 5% of inventory otherwise funding winnings demand for the fresh manager.
